Pasture Clearing in Houston, TX
Pasture clearing services involve the removal of unwanted vegetation, brush, and overgrowth to create a more manageable and open landscape. These projects often include clearing fields for agricultural use, preparing land for new construction, or restoring overgrown areas to improve accessibility and safety. Property owners typically want to understand the extent of clearing needed, the types of vegetation involved, and how the work might impact the existing landscape to ensure the project aligns with their goals.
Before requesting pasture clearing, property owners should consider the size of the area, the types of plants or brush to be removed, and any specific land use plans. It’s also helpful to clarify whether the project includes debris removal or land grading. Understanding these factors can help determine the scope of work required and ensure the clearing process supports both immediate needs and future property development or use.

Pasture Clearing Questions
What is pasture clearing? Pasture clearing involves removing trees, brush, and overgrowth to prepare land for farming, grazing, or development.
When is pasture clearing needed? It is typically requested when land has become overgrown or is being prepared for new use or construction.
What types of projects require pasture clearing? Projects include creating new pastures, expanding farmland, or clearing land for building or recreational use.
What should property owners consider before clearing? It's important to assess land condition, access points, and any local regulations or permits required for clearing work.
